Each refrigerator brand has its quirks, and we know them well. LG compressors often overheat by year six in high elevation. Samsung drain clips freeze and flood the crisper. GE boards fail from voltage swings in older homes like Capitol Hill. We’ve seen the patterns and we know how to fix them.

Why Refrigerator Repairs in Denver Are Different

Denver’s high elevation, dry climate, and aging electrical systems create repair challenges that coastal techs rarely encounter.

At 5,280 feet, compressors work harder in thinner air and tend to overheat faster. Dry winters often clog defrost drains, making this one of our most common cold-season service calls. In older homes around Capitol Hill and Park Hill, unstable voltage from worn service panels can spike circuits to 133 volts and drop others to 106, frying control boards and compressor relays if unprotected.

How do I know if my refrigerator needs repair?

Common signs include unusual noises, inconsistent temperatures, leaks, frost buildup, or if food spoils faster than usual. If something doesn’t feel right, it’s best to have a technician take a look.

Can I repair my refrigerator myself?

While some minor issues like adjusting the temperature or cleaning coils can be handled at home, most repairs require tools, diagnostics, and safety knowledge. We recommend having a trained technician take care of it, and our professional repairs include a warranty for your peace of mind.
